Output 05cfca0ea63372f41d21de3894b96258eb3789cb5da5f7dc2cf7ca4685311b95:1

value
679725141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d717b926bc940fa77eb0f23b5901e1660e62639e OP_EQUAL
address
3MJKd7BbdhEdyjtCzdSnaLMVCmJ4YPHiGt
transaction
05cfca0ea63372f41d21de3894b96258eb3789cb5da5f7dc2cf7ca4685311b95
spent
true